Sat 1507596825898599

decimal
393038.1825898599
degree
0°183038′1934″1825898599‴
percentile
71.79032512175982%
name
debucauwovi
cycle
0
epoch
1
period
194
block
393038
offset
1825898599
timestamp
rarity
common